titleOfInvention | Solid lipid nanoparticle for intracellular release of active substances and method for production the same |
abstract | The invention relates to solid lipid nanoparticle for intracellular release of active substances, can be used in the pharmaceutical industry, in the medicine, cosmetics, as well as for food supplements. Solid lipid nanoparticle has spherical shape with a diameter of 15-100 nm, the lipid is a solid lipid selected from natural plant wax or its synthetic analogue, as the surface acting agent is used TMDSC. The particles of solid lipid nanoparticle is characterized with high melting point, high lipophilicity and low (or lack) of in-vitro dissolution profile. The system is lipase-resistant and is capable to freely penetrate through cell membranes into cells where to release the active substance(s) due to an intracellular digestion with controllable depo-effect. In a second aspect, the invention relates to a method of production of the solid lipid nanoparticle. The preferred technology for production of the compositions is a Phase Inversion Temperature method. |
